Found 2 companies
18, Super Shah Alam Market Shah Alam Gate Lahore
Crystal trading company was founded in 2010. Our main products are Eyeglasses, Sunglasses, contact lens, Mineral, CR lenses etc and optical instruments. We import all kind of optical goods from China...
Found 2 companies